    An iPad and iPhone cannot connect via Bluetooth unless you are trying to use a Personal Hotspot feature on your iPhone or have one of the few third-party apps that allow limited file transfer or device-to-device gaming. Unless you're attempting one of these, then any previous "pairing" was probably illusory. If you are trying to use such a thing, tell us which one and someone may be able to provide suggestions.

  • Would an ipad 2 case fit an ipad 3rd gen?

    I Have an ipad 3rd gen and I am having trouble finding a case for it. Would an ipad 2 case fit it, I found an expensive case which said it would fit an ipad 3rd gen, ipad 2 2nd gen and iPads with retina display. I'm a bit confused.
    thanks Susie

    Yes
    There's really no such thing as iPad 1 third gen
    I'ts iPad (what became iPad 1 once the 2 came out)
    iPad 2
    iPad 3 (which was only sold less than a year)
    iPad 4
    iPad Air (5th gen)
    iPad Air 2 (6th gen, although it's rarely referred to as such)
    iPad 1, 2 and 3 are pretty much the same. (except for the thickness which I think was to accommodate a different battery) iPad 4 is where the lightning connector came into play. iPad Air and Air 2 had some major size changes.
    Your case might fit, it all depends on what kind of case it is. If it's a close fitting silicone or hard case, then likely not. if it's a portfolio kind where you slide your iPad into a sleeve or space in a case then it might. Those are the most forgiving of cases and the extra couple of millimeters in thickness are usually able to slide by.
    Depending on where you found the case, if the place has a good return policy you can always give it a try and return it if it doesn't work well.

    The quickest way (and really the only way) to charge your iPad is with the included 10W USB Power Adapter. iPad will also charge, although more slowly, when attached to a computer with a high-power USB port (many recent Mac computers) or with an iPhone Power Adapter (5W). When attached to a computer via a standard USB port (most PCs or older Mac computers) iPad will charge very slowly (but iPad indicates not charging). Make sure your computer is on while charging iPad via USB. If iPad is connected to a computer that’s turned off or is in sleep or standby mode, the iPad battery will continue to drain.
    Apple recommends that once a month you let the iPad fully discharge & then recharge to 100%.
    At this link http://www.tomshardware.com/reviews/galaxy-tab-android-tablet,3014-11.html , tests show that the iPad 2 battery (25 watt-hours) will charge to 90% in 3 hours 1 minute. It will charge to 100% in 4 hours 2 minutes. The new iPad has a larger capacity battery (42 watt-hours), so using the 10W charger will obviously take longer. If you are using your iPad while charging, it will take even longer. It's best to turn your new iPad OFF and charge over night.
